How can I get rid of fatty spot on a silk?

Brown paper under a tea towel then iron over the stain and the fat will soak into the brown paper. Also works for wax

talcum powder takes out fatty stains, just sprinkle on and leave to absorb then wash
white vinegar is your best bet
fullers earth powder from chemist. sprinkle on it absorbs all grease. very good for oil on leather.
